Below is a list of all the DJ products still listed on the website that are marked as Sold Out - No Longer Available:

StackTraxx 3: Serious Stacks
StackTraxx 18: Corporate Stacks II
StackTraxx 25: Sports Stacks
StackTraxx 27: Cinematic Stacks

Juice Drops 1: highIMPACT
Juice Drops 2: techEXTREME
Juice Drops 10: ultra3D
Juice Drops 11: xtraGRUNGE
Juice Drops 42: highIMPACT IV
Juice Drops 47: merryChristmas

As more get to this status, I'll add them here.

Paul - Dont know if youve ever had the chance to visit B&H but they have such an unbelievably outrageous overhead there that to see a "$50" item like that sell for $300 makes sense. Obviously they bought in bulk and didnt pay what we pay individually but even if they did... They cant mark up their cameras, lenses, camcorders, etc. because they want to be the best price in town. so they have to make their money in peripherals and "not so popular" items like DJ stuff which to the "rest of the world" doesnt have a commonly known street price.

A friend of mine who used to sell product to B&H once told me they have to do $3 million in sales every DAY to break even. Wouldnt doubt it for a second. With their location, payroll, expenses, and the amount of sales they do it makes sense.
